Common Arborist Pruning Jobs
Tree thinning - reduces the density of branches to improve tree health and airflow.
Deadwood removal - eliminates dead or dying branches to prevent potential hazards.
Structural pruning - shapes trees to promote strong growth and proper form.
Crown cleaning - removes crossing or damaged branches to maintain overall tree integrity.
Fruit tree pruning - encourages better fruit production and easier harvests.
Storm damage pruning - assesses and removes broken or hazardous limbs after severe weather.
Arborist Pruning Questions
What is arborist pruning? Arborist pruning involves selectively trimming and shaping trees to promote health, safety, and aesthetic appeal.
Why is pruning important for trees? Proper pruning helps prevent hazards, removes dead or diseased branches, and encourages healthy growth.
When is the best time to prune trees? The ideal time for pruning is during the dormant season, typically late winter or early spring.
What types of pruning services are available? Services include crown thinning, crown reduction, deadwood removal, and structural pruning to improve tree stability.
